Job Overview:

Join our dynamic Warehouse/Hardware team at our regional headquarters in Atlanta as a Warehouse Technician. Embark on an exciting journey within the rapidly expanding US sports technology market, collaborating with major leagues like the NFL, NHL, MLB, and NBA.

As a Warehouse Technician, you will be instrumental in supporting both office-based and on-site operations, playing a pivotal role in our service provision for the ever-developing technology sector in sports. Your responsibilities will span from inventory management to hardware builds, hardware support and logistics.

Expect a diverse workload, ranging from daily operational tasks to occasional but regular duties, all aligned with the dynamic needs of our business cycle. This role also offers opportunities for career advancement, contingent upon your performance, team synergy, and our overall business growth trajectory.

General Responsibilities:

RMA of broken hardware

  • Build and follow processes for testing “RMA” hardware to either determine the root issue, fix the issue, or set aside to be shipped to the supplier
  • Follow processes and communicate with suppliers to get broken hardware fixed
  • ASUS Server Testing
  • Super Micro Server Testing
  • Birger control testing
  • Emergent Module Stress Testing
  • SFP Testing
  • Etc.
  • Communicate with HQA on root causes in Click Up and update the Critical Items Inventory Sheet with RMA notes

Rental Kits Checkout/Tracking

  • Follow processes to track “rental” hardware (DSLRs, Spares Kits, Calibration Kits, PPE)
  • Maintain the quality and cleanliness of rental kits and ensure that the proper practices are followed
  • Ensure stock levels are maintained to fulfil installation and maintenance needs, and report to the Hardware Lead if procurement is needed

Kit Builds

  • Build kits assigned by the Builds and Warehouse Lead using the provided kit list
  • SMART
  • BR
  • Tracking Baseball
  • POC
  • Tracking NBA
  • Track the progress of kit packing in Click Up and in the Builds Master sheet
  • QA/QC kits before shipment to ensure quality
  • Coordinate any additional personnel in the warehouse to build kits in a specified time frame
  • Prepare the completed kit for shipment by palletizing it and securing the hardware.

Warehouse Goods In

  • When a delivery comes in, ensure it is updated in Click Up and posted to the relevant Slack channel and/or stored in an appropriate location at the warehouse, and inventoried if necessary

Warehouse Goods Out

  • Fulfil shipment requests made via Click Up and otherwise by gathering the requested hardware, configuring it if necessary, and ensuring it gets picked up by Fed Ex.
  • Follow individual processes for critical hardware shipped:
    • Servers:
      Installing the correct hardware;
      Testing server for functionality
    • Modules:
      Back-focusing/IPing
    • Troubleshooting Kits
    • Calibration Kits
  • Update the Slack and Click Up workflows with progress

Inventory

  • Maintain a system of inventory by consistently updating the Critical Items Inventory Sheet
  • Update the sheet when items are taken/brought back
  • Add notes to equipment in the inventory system
  • Provide Inventory information to the Hardware Team based on current stock levels
  • Consistently audit the critical items inventory for accuracy
